/**
+ * Creates a new image object that automatically scales on the given evas.
+ *
+ * This is a helper around evas_object_image_add() and
+ * evas_object_image_filled_set(), it will track object resizes and apply
+ * evas_object_image_fill_set() with the new geometry.
+ *
+ * @see evas_object_image_add()
+ * @see evas_object_image_filled_set()
+ * @see evas_object_image_fill_set()
+ */
+EAPI Evas_Object *
+evas_object_image_filled_add(Evas *e)
+{
+ Evas_Object *obj;
+ obj = evas_object_image_add(e);
+ evas_object_image_filled_set(obj, 1);
+ return obj;
+}

+/**
+ * Sets if image fill property should track object size.
+ *
+ * If set to true, then every evas_object_resize() will automatically
+ * trigger call to evas_object_image_fill_set() with the new size so
+ * image will fill the whole object area.
+ *
+ * @param obj The given image object.
+ * @param setting whether to follow object size.
+ *
+ * @see evas_object_image_filled_add()
+ * @see evas_object_image_fill_set()
+ */
+EAPI void
+evas_object_image_filled_set(Evas_Object *obj, Evas_Bool setting)
+{
+ Evas_Object_Image *o;
+
+ MAGIC_CHECK(obj, Evas_Object, MAGIC_OBJ);
+ return;
+ MAGIC_CHECK_END();
+ o = (Evas_Object_Image *)(obj->object_data);
+ MAGIC_CHECK(o, Evas_Object_Image, MAGIC_OBJ_IMAGE);
+ return;
+ MAGIC_CHECK_END();
+
+ setting = !!setting;
+ if (o->filled == setting) return;
+
+ o->filled = setting;
+ if (!o->filled)
+ evas_object_event_callback_del(obj, EVAS_CALLBACK_RESIZE, evas_object_image_filled_resize_listener);
+ else
+ {
+ Evas_Coord w, h;
+
+ evas_object_geometry_get(obj, NULL, NULL, &w, &h);
+ evas_object_image_fill_set(obj, 0, 0, w, h);
+
+ evas_object_event_callback_add(obj, EVAS_CALLBACK_RESIZE, evas_object_image_filled_resize_listener, NULL);
+ }
+}
